‘Hotel Transylvania’ Sets Box Office Record

Source: shockya.com

‘Hotel Transylvania’ entered the box office with a bang this weekend. The film set the record for the biggest September release with $43 million. The previous record holder was Reese Witherspoon’s “Sweet Home Alabama.” The children’s movie also broke the record for biggest September day on Saturday with $19 million.

The movie is a halloween-themed animated film with the voices of Andy Samberg, Adam Sandler, Kevin James, and Selena Gomez behind it.

Joeph Gordon-Levitt and Bruce Willis’ “Looper” also had a strong opening weekend with $21.2 million.

Genndy Tartakovsky is Set to Direct 3D ‘Popeye’ Movie

Source: 3dguy.tv

Spinach-haters beware! Genndy Tartakovsky has been selected to direct a 3D Popeye movie for Sony Animation. The director is best known for his work on The Powerpuff Girls, Samurai Jack, Dexter’s Labratory, Hotel Transylvania, and Star Wars: Clone Wars.

One of the longest-running comics in history, Popeye has been around since 1929. Famous for his obsession with spinach, the cartoon character will receive a 3D makeover this time around.

Avi and Ari Arad are set to produce the film. Jay Scherick and David Ronn (The Smurfs) were also hired to help out with the script.

This is the first time since the 1980 adaption with Robin Williams that Popeye will be featured on the big screen.
